Tow Center Report on Artificial Intelligence in the News

The Tow Center Report on Artificial Intelligence in the News is a 2021 research study that drew on 134 interviews with news workers at 35 news organizations in the U.S., U.K., and Germany, plus 36 international experts, to examine uses such as dynamic paywalls, transcription, and data analysis. It was authored by Felix Simon and built by the Tow Center for Digital Journalism, Columbia Journalism Review, and Columbia Journalism School, and published by the Tow Center, Columbia University, the University of Oxford, the Columbia Journalism Review, and the Oxford Internet Institute.
